IXCLRDataProcess::SetCodeNotifications-metod
Begär meddelanden när kod genereras eller ignoreras för en metod.
Kommentar
Det här API:et utformades ursprungligen för intern användning i körningen. Även om det nu stöds för användning från tredje part rekommenderar vi att du arbetar med ICorDebug
OCH ICorProfiler
API:er när det är möjligt.
Syntax
HRESULT SetCodeNotifications(
[in] ULONG32 numTokens,
[in, size_is(numTokens)] IXCLRDataModule* mods[],
[in] IXCLRDataModule *singleMod,
[in, size_is(numTokens)] mdMethodDef tokens[],
[in, size_is(numTokens)] ULONG32 flags[],
[in] ULONG32 singleFlags
);
Parametrar
numTokens
[i] Antalet metodtoken som kodaviseringar ska begäras för.
mods
[i] Modulen som är associerad med varje metodtoken. Om detta är NULL singleMod
används som modul för alla token i matrisen tokens
.
singleMod
[i] Modulen som är associerad med alla metodtoken. Det här argumentet används endast om mods
är NULL.
tokens
[i] Metodtoken som kodaviseringar ska begäras för.
flags
[i] Flaggorna som är associerade med varje metodtoken. Om detta är NULL singleFlags
används som flaggor för alla token i matrisen tokens
. Varje post i matrisen flags
är en eller flera av de flaggor som definieras av CLRDataMethodCodeNotification
uppräkningen.
singleFlags
[i] Flaggorna som är associerade med alla metodtoken. Det här argumentet används endast om flags
är NULL. Argumentet singleFlags
är en eller flera av de flaggor som definieras av CLRDataMethodCodeNotification
uppräkningen.
Kommentarer
Den angivna metoden är en del av IXCLRDataProcess
gränssnittet och motsvarar den 41:a platsen i den virtuella metodtabellen.
Krav
Plattformar: Se Systemkrav. Rubrik: Inget bibliotek: Inga .NET Framework-versioner: Tillgänglig sedan 4.7